Add a touch of elegance to your table setting with this exquisite Reed & Barton Francis I First Sterling Silver Cold Meat Serving Fork. The detailed Renaissance style pattern adds a classic and timeless appeal to your dining experience. Crafted by the renowned silverware maker, Reed & Barton, this cold meat serving fork is made of high-quality sterling silver, ensuring durability and longevity. Measuring 7 7/8 inches in length, it is perfect for serving various cold cuts and appetizers at your next gathering. Ideal for collectors or those who appreciate fine dining, this piece is a must-have addition to any flatware and silverware collection.
